A Triazole Functionalized txt-Type Metal-Organic Framework with High Performance for CH4 Uptake and Selective CO2
Mingxing Zhang1, Huihui Cui1, Lifang Zhang1
1School of Chemistry and Chemical Engineering, Nantong University, Nantong, Jiangsu 226019, China.
Inorganic Chemistry
|October 4, 2021
Abstract:
The metal-organic framework (MOF) NTUniv-54 (NTUniv = Nantong University) was assembled via utilizing click chemistry with densely decorated trizole units and exposed metal sites, which exhibited the best methane working ability (197 cm3·cm-3 from 100 to 5 bar and 177 cm3·cm-3 from 65 to 5 bar at 298 K), and the lowest CO2 Qst of 22.8 kJ·mol-1 in all triazole-MOFs at room temperature.
